- Silicone Vs Plumbers Putty - Love Plumbing Remodel
Plumber's putty for basket strainers, and here's why: if the sink users accidentally break the seal between the strainer and the sink, it will leak whenever there is water being held in the sink For instance, in the triple sinks in a bar, used for washing glasses

- Pipe Dope, Plumbers Putty, or Teflon Tape? - Love Plumbing Remodel
Plumbers putty is use when installing sink drains It is a soft putty that will compress to seal between the flange and the sink Some new materials require silicon, but that's another question My personal, repeat personal, preference is pipe dope on water and gas joints, Teflon tape on air fittings

- Kitchen sink strainer sealing question. - Love Plumbing Remodel
The gaskets go underneath the sink locknut Plumbers putty under the sink strainer and I prefer teflon paste ontop of the gasket +top threads under the sink Most others use putty or some no callback guys even use caulk I've seen a new foam type gasket that replaces plumbers putting, but I highly doubt they will supply this in the strainer box as a ~kit~

- sealing gas pipe threads - Love Plumbing Remodel
Back to the question>>> plumbers putty is never used on threads of any kind PIPE DOPE, also called pipe thread paste, is what to use Great White, Megaloc, Rectorseal Tplus2, are some good ones
